After reading several books by Marni Mann, I knew I wanted to read all her books. Marni just has a way with writing these amazing characters. And after reading the first two books in the Dalton Brothers series, I couldn’t wait to start reading this one. So when I received the ARC, I started reading as fast as I could.
In ‘The Single Dad’ we meet Ford Dalton. Ford has a five year old daughter and she is everything to him. Next to his daughter, he works, which doesn’t leave him with a lot of free time. So dating isn’t something that he does regularly. But when Ford meets Sydney, he immediately wished things where different for him. Sydney is the one girl he can’t get out of his head. But she is also his daughters new nanny. Which means he can’t be with her. But the chemistry between them is hard to deny.
‘The Single Dad’ was definitely a read that hooks your right from the start. Ford is this handsome, rich, hardworking guy who absolutely adores his daughter. He would do everything for her. And seeing this tough guy look after his little girl was definitely something that made me swoon. I loved him right from the start.
But Sydney’s character was my absolute favorite. She was the kind of girl I would like spending time with in real life. Hardworking, honest and not really the out going kind of girl. But the one night she does go out, she meets Ford. And although he kind of scares her, there is also this undeniable chemistry between them that pulls them together right from the moment they meet.
The moments between Ford and Sydney where my favorite for sure. There are plenty of sexy bits, and that chemistry between them? Wow!! Amazing for sure. And I also love that little girl of Ford. She was one fun little girl.
In the end some moments felt a bit rushed to me. But it was still an amazing read! And I can’t wait to read more books in this series.
